How they compare
Iraq currently reports 98.5% against 98.3% in Slovenia, a difference of 0.2%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Slovenia ahead.
Iraq ranks 78th and Slovenia ranks 80th of 230 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Iraq averaged higher in 1 and Slovenia in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Iraq | Slovenia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 74.7% | 99.1% | 24.3% | Slovenia |
| 2010s | 90.8% | 98.7% | 7.8% | Slovenia |
| 2020s | 98.5% | 98.3% | 0.2% | Iraq |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
